Realme Launches 14 Pro and 14 Pro+ Models with Advanced Features

The Realme 14 Pro and 14 Pro+ stand out not only for their competitive pricing but also for their robust hardware. The 14 Pro operates on the Dimensity 7300 Energy SoC, ensuring smooth multitasking and efficiency. Meanwhile, the 14 Pro+ steps up with the Snapdragon 7s Gen 3 chip for superior processing power. A key feature of the Pro+ is its 50MP periscope telephoto camera, known for exceptional zoom and image quality. Additionally, the Pro+ supports 80W fast charging, a significant leap from the Pro’s 45W charging capability.

A unique feature of these smartphones is the temperature-sensitive rear panel on the Pearl White variant of both models. This panel changes color when the temperature drops below 16°C, adding interactivity and novelty that is likely to attract tech enthusiasts.
